Hank Green and John Green are indeed related. They are brothers, born to the same parents. Hank’s full name is William Henry Green II, while John’s full name is John Michael Green.

The brothers were born in Birmingham, Alabama, and they share a close bond both personally and professionally.
Hank and John Green gained significant popularity through their joint venture, the YouTube channel “Vlogbrothers.” The channel was created by the brothers in 2007 as a means of staying in touch and communicating with each other while living in different cities.
While Hank and John have their individual pursuits, they frequently collaborate on various projects. They have co-hosted events, such as the Project for Awesome, an annual charity initiative that encourages creators and viewers to support and donate to nonprofit organizations.
Additionally, they have jointly created educational content, including the popular YouTube series “Crash Course,” where they offer concise and entertaining video lessons on diverse subjects.

Hank and John Green’s collaboration extends to the world of literature as well. They have both written bestselling novels, with each finding success in their respective writing careers.
John Green, in particular, has gained widespread acclaim for his novels like “The Fault in Our Stars” and “Looking for Alaska,” which have been adapted into highly successful films. While Hank’s books, such as “An Absolutely Remarkable Thing” and its sequel “A Beautifully Foolish Endeavor,” have also garnered a dedicated readership.
